A heartwarming act of kindness by a police officer has gone viral, earning him praise from Kenyans online. The female motorist was stranded along the Nakuru-Nairobi Highway before the officer rescued her.
A photo on the Sikika Road Safety Facebook page captured the officer changing a flat tyre for a female motorist stranded along the Nakuru-Nairobi Highway. The image shows the officer, who had parked his motorbike at the roadside, diligently replacing the motorist’s wheel.
“Amazing. Traffic police officer helping a motorist to change the wheel along Nakuru-Nairobi highway,” the caption accompanying the post read.
The officer’s selfless gesture sparked positive reactions from Kenyans, who commended him for his exemplary behaviour.
